Acacia sounds like they know there shit

"Although Acacia was an early investor in the company that developed the DMT patents, we didn't purchase majority control of the company until the end of 2001. Before licensing the patents, we spent an enormous amount of time and money doing due diligence on the patents. Three prominent law firms that specialize in intellectual property reviewed the patents. We hired professional search firms to perform prior art and literature searches in the U.S., Europe and Asia. We consulted with experts in the field including college professors and PhDs. We even hired patent buster groups who specialize in invalidating patents. All of the conclusions were that our DMT patents are valid and enforceable. "

http://ynotnews.ynotmasters.com/issu...403/page2.html

This interview with Aracia does sound bad, if they are not lieing and they have done all this research before buying up large chunks of companies and looked into prior art and all that. Doesn't sound great. Is this scare tactics or do we really believe they did all this research??

Their plan is to get as much licensing money as easily as possible before they lose, just like the v-chip. They've continually stated that they don't know why people are fighting when it's cheaper just to settle. Despite a summary judgement against them, they also stated they won the V-Chip case. When asked how, the first thing they answered was "We got $26M in licensing fees".

But their plan wouldn't work at all if they said, "We have no idea what's up, but we want you to pay us. Not sure if you really have to, though."
